A Hidden Gem at the Foot of Ol Doinyo Lengai
Tucked away near the remote and otherworldly landscapes of Lake Natron, Natron River Camp offers an authentic and serene retreat in one of Tanzania’s most unique ecological regions. Surrounded by volcanic mountains, flamingo-lined shores, and Maasai villages, the camp delivers a rare blend of cultural immersion, geological wonder, and raw natural beauty.
Set against the backdrop of the sacred Ol Doinyo Lengai an active volcano and spiritual site of the Maasai Natron River Camp is an ideal stop for adventurous travelers looking to go off the beaten path and explore Tanzania’s less-traveled northern circuit.
The camp features a mix of spacious safari tents and traditional-style cottages, each built to harmonize with the surrounding environment. With simple yet comfortable furnishings, private bathrooms, and sweeping views of the surrounding terrain, the accommodations provide a cozy base for exploration.
Families and small groups are welcome, with options for family-sized tents and guided activities that introduce younger guests to the natural and cultural wonders of Lake Natron in a safe, engaging way.
